What is 15 percent off 4.80 Dollars
The easiest way of calculating discount is, in this case, to multiply the normal price $4.8 by 15 then divide it by one hundred. So, the discount is equal to $0.72. To calculate the sales price, simply deduct the discount of $0.72 from the original price $4.8 then get $4.08 as the sales price.

1) What is 15 percent (%) off $4.80?
Using the formula one and replacing the given values:
Amount Saved = Original Price x Discount % / 100. So,
Amount Saved = 4.80 x 15 / 100
Amount Saved = 72 / 100
Amount Saved = $0.72 (answer)
In other words, a 15% discount for an item with original price of $4.80 is equal to $0.72 (Amount Saved).
Note that to find the amount saved, just multiply it by the percentage and divide by 100.

2) How much to pay for an item of $4.80 when discounted 15 percent (%)? What is item's sale price?
Using the formula two and replacing the given values:
Sale Price = Original Price - Amount Saved. So,
Sale Price = 4.80 - 0.72
Sale Price = $4.08 (answer)
This means, the cost of the item to you is $4.08.
You will pay $4.08 for an item with original price of $4.80 when discounted 15%. In other words, if you buy an item at $4.80 with 15% discounts, you pay $4.80 - 0.72 = $4.08
